강의

멘토링

로드맵

BEST
개발 · 프로그래밍

/

개발 도구

빠르게 git - 핵심만 골라 배우는 Git/Github

개발자에게 버전관리는 이제 필수 지식이라고 할 수 있습니다. 기초적인 git 명령어와 Github 회원가입부터 차근차근 Git과 Github를 배워보도록 합시다 :)

(4.9) 수강평 249개

수강생 2,336명

  • 강민철

먼저 경험한 수강생들의 후기

이런 걸 배울 수 있어요

  • Git

  • Github

  • 버전관리

🙆🏻‍♀ 대체 git이 뭐길래 대부분의 개발자들이 사용하는 걸까? 🙆🏻‍♂

개발자들의 필수 교양, git!
개발자들의 인스타그램, github!

프로그래밍 문법을 통해 어떻게 코드를 작성하는지를 배우셨다면,
이제는 어떻게 코드를 다루는지도 알아야 합니다 :)

🗒 강의소개

git버전 관리 시스템 중 하나입니다. 아! 근데 괜찮아요. 아직 이 버전 관리 시스템이 뭔지 몰라도 괜찮습니다 :) 
강의에서 알려드릴테니까요~ git은 아래와 같은 필요를 충족해주는 도구라고 생각하시면 됩니다!

  • 내 코드를 백업하고 싶다!
  • 여럿이서 협업을 하고 싶어!
  • 내 코드를 예전 버전으로 되돌리고 싶은데?
  • 음.. 내 코드를 여러 버전으로 나누어 관리하고 싶은데 어쩌지?
  • 열심히 만든 내 프로젝트를 포트폴리오용 등으로 개발자 커뮤니티에 보여주고 싶다!

혹시 위와 같은 고민 해보신 적 있으신가요? 
그렇다면 git(github)가 좋은 답이 될 수 있습니다 :)
이론을 통해 git의 개념을 이해하고, 실습을 통해 손으로 익히다 보면 자연스레 위 질문에 답하실 수 있을 거에요!

🗒 수업 방식

(자세한 내용은 오리엔테이션을 참고해주세요!)

1. A to Z가 아닌, 핵심 위주 수업

본 강의는 Git의 모든 것을 알려드리는 강의는 아닙니다.
git의 사용하는 이유를 중심으로 중요도 높은 핵심들을 위주로 강의하고, 실습을 진행합니다.

상대적으로 부차적인 내용들은 학습 자료를 통해 안내해드릴 예정입니다!

2. 이론을 보고 필요성을 느끼고 실습을 통해 익히기

본 강의는 이론-실습-이론-실습이 번갈아가며 이루어집니다.
이론 강의에서 개념의 필요성과 당위성을 이해한 뒤 실습 강의에서 직접 따라 쳐 보는 방식이죠.

(1) 이론 강의

이론 부분은 직관적인 개념의 이해, 개념의 필요성 및 당위성을 이해하는 것을 목표를 합니다.
또한 용어 암기 위주의 수업은 지양합니다.
새로운 용어는 반복적인 사용을 통한 익숙해짐을 통해 습득하는 방식을 지향합니다.

(개념강의 예시)

(2) 실습 강의

실습 부분은 이론에서 배운 내용을 실제로 어떻게 동작하는지 눈으로 확인하는 과정입니다.
 개념에서 다룬 모든 부분을 실습을 재확인하는 과정에서 누적 복습의 효과도 얻을 수 있습니다.
git의 기본 명령어, github 회원가입부터 협업하기까지 실습영상을 따라 쳐 보며 개념을 익혀보아요 :)

🙋🏻‍♂️ 강의 관련 예상 질문

Q. git에 대해 어느 정도 알고 있어야 하나요?
A. git이 무엇인지 모르시는 분들부터 수강이 가능합니다 :) 아무 기반지식이 없으시다는 전제 하에 강의를 만들었으니까요. 

Q. github 아이디가 없는데 만들고 수강해야 하나요?
A. 꼭 그러실 필요는 없습니다. 강의에서 github 회원가입부터 안내해드릴 예정입니다~

Q. 강의를 듣기 전 준비해야 할 것이 있나요?
A. 네, git을 설치해 주시면 됩니다. 자세한 내용은 오리엔테이션을 참고해주세요!

섹션4는 2월 중 업로드됩니다

문의 E-mail: tegongkang@gmail.com
github: https://github.com/kangtegong

이런 분들께
추천드려요

학습 대상은
누구일까요?

  • Git과 Github를 처음 다루어보는 사람

  • Git을 실습을 통해 따라하며 배우고 싶은 사람

  • 버전관리란 무엇인지 알고 싶은 사람

  • 내 코드를 효율적으로 백업하고 관리하고 싶은 분

안녕하세요
입니다.

25,991

수강생

774

수강평

881

답변

4.9

강의 평점

4

강의

커리큘럼

전체

18개 ∙ (2시간 55분)

강의 게시일: 
마지막 업데이트일: 

수강평

전체

249개

4.9

249개의 수강평

  • kelvin926님의 프로필 이미지
    kelvin926

    수강평 1

    평균 평점 5.0

    5

    100% 수강 후 작성

    This is truly the best lecture I've ever taken ㅠㅠ I didn't know anything about GitHub and just skimmed through what my friends told me, but with this lecture, I'm now at a level where I can collaborate with my friends to some extent! :) It's a lecture where you don't have to memorize anything and you have to understand it 100%, so there was no pressure and I was able to learn while practicing directly. I really like the teacher so much that I want to take other lectures ㅜㅜㅜㅜㅜ In that sense, do you have any plans for other language or service lectures?! I really like the way you teach and the gag code(?) ㅋㅋ큐ㅠㅠㅠ I'll wait! :)

    • kangminchul
      지식공유자

      ㅎㅎㅎ Thank you so much for the great course review :) I'm so proud. This is a course review that I'll remember for a long time. Other lectures are currently being prepared. I'll post them on the notice board once they're finished~ I have JavaScript lectures posted on other platforms. If you're interested, please contact me at tegongkang@gmail.com :)

  • seaud55109님의 프로필 이미지
    seaud55109

    수강평 2

    평균 평점 5.0

    5

    100% 수강 후 작성

    I think this is the best lecture to learn Git. First, listen to this lecture, and then learn it while you are working at your company. I really enjoyed the lecture!

    • kangminchul
      지식공유자

      Hahaha thank you so much for the compliment. It means so much to me. You worked hard!

  • sbhappy4124님의 프로필 이미지
    sbhappy4124

    수강평 1

    평균 평점 5.0

    5

    100% 수강 후 작성

    The curriculum is well-organized, and the explanations are simple and clean, which is good. It is easy to understand because the progress is shown visually through pictures. As the introduction says, it is focused on the core, but it covers the knowledge and principles that you absolutely need to know, so there is no lack. I was frustrated because I didn't know what was going on even when I just looked at the GitHub webpage, let alone push, but thanks to this, I quickly got used to Git/GitHub. It's fun.

    • kangminchul
      지식공유자

      Thank you :) I hope you will become a great developer who uploads many great projects to github in the future!

  • cyp05071410님의 프로필 이미지
    cyp05071410

    수강평 6

    평균 평점 4.8

    5

    89% 수강 후 작성

    My job changed from SVN to Git, so I'm learning it in a hurry. It was very helpful to me that you explained the key points in a short period of time. The practical content was also shown in detail and according to the situation, which helped me understand a lot. I feel sorry because it's cheap. I liked that you introduced places where I can get information and recommended lectures in the latter lecture. Thank you!

    • kangminchul
      지식공유자

      I'm so glad it was helpful :) It really helps! ㅎㅎㅎ Thank you for your hard work taking the class. :)

  • hosje73244385님의 프로필 이미지
    hosje73244385

    수강평 1

    평균 평점 5.0

    5

    94% 수강 후 작성

    I am a college student majoring in computer science. However, I have never taken a Git class and have never attempted a proper project. Simple Git seemed too difficult and complicated, and now I really need to get a grip on Git, so I looked for a class and took the instructor's class. I can tell you that it was a really great choice. The explanations are easy and fun, and when I listen to the instructor's class, I find myself understanding it without even realizing it. Thanks to the instructor, I now understand Git and I think I can use it well. Thank you so much. ㅠㅠ For those who are thinking about GitHub classes, it's a waste of time to think about it. I really recommend this class.

    • kangminchul
      지식공유자

      Thank you for your touching review. I am also glad that it was helpful. I will continue to create helpful and good content. I hope you all succeed in everything you do.

₩11,000

강민철님의 다른 강의

지식공유자님의 다른 강의를 만나보세요!

비슷한 강의

같은 분야의 다른 강의를 만나보세요!